Irresistible 10-Minute Tuna Mayo Rice Balls Recipe

Description

Simple and delicious tuna mayo rice balls, perfect for a quick snack or light meal.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 cups cooked rice
  • 1 can tuna, drained
  • 2 tbsp mayonnaise
  • 1 tsp soy sauce
  • 1/2 tsp salt
  • 1/4 tsp black pepper
  • 1 sheet nori, cut into strips

Instructions

  1. Mix the tuna, mayonnaise, soy sauce, salt, and black pepper in a bowl.
  2. Take a spoonful of rice and flatten it in your hand.
  3. Place a small amount of the tuna mixture in the center of the rice.
  4. Shape the rice into a ball, enclosing the tuna filling.
  5. Wrap a strip of nori around each rice ball.
  6. Serve immediately or store in the refrigerator.

Notes

  • Use freshly cooked rice for the best texture.
  • Adjust the amount of mayonnaise to your taste.
  • You can add sesame seeds for extra flavor.
